Introduction to the Royal Theater: The Royal Theater was originally built around 1870. It was an opera house-style building that was quite popular at that time. In 1930, the Royal Theater was expanded and a new tower structure was added. There are two sculptures at the main entrance of the theater. On the left is the romantic poet Adam Oehlenschlager (1779-1850), who was famous for his nationalism. Famous for his Romantic poetry, he also wrote Romantic tragedies; on the right is the playwright Ludvig Holberg (1684-1754), whose comedies and satires are still loved by audiences today.
